2008 CNF & SBIR Workshop

Long description :

The Cornell NanoScale Facility, Ithaca NY, is planning on hosting a Small Business Innovation Research (SBIR) workshop, Thursday, April 10th, 2008, for interested researchers and small businesses. Our purpose for having the workshop is two-fold. First, we'd like to inform researchers how to step into the world of SBIRs so that they can move forward with appropriate successful devices, and second, we'd like to introduce our capabilities to regional small businesses who may not know how working here can open up SBIR possibilities for them.
